Integrating Magento with ERP, CRM, and Other Tools

Introduction

Running an e-commerce business requires more than just a good-looking storefront. Behind the scenes, you need systems to manage inventory, orders, customer data, marketing, and finance. Without proper integration, these systems often operate in silos, leading to inefficiency, errors, and lost opportunities.

Magento (Adobe Commerce) stands out because it offers powerful integration capabilities with ERP, CRM, and third-party tools. In this blog, we’ll explore how integrating Magento with these systems can streamline operations, improve customer experiences, and drive growth.

1. Why Integrate Magento with ERP, CRM, and Other Tools?

  • Centralized Data Management: Avoid duplicate entries across platforms.
  • Automation: Reduce manual tasks like stock updates, invoicing, and reporting.
  • Efficiency: Improve order fulfillment and customer service.
  • Scalability: Prepare your store for growth with seamless workflows.

2. Magento + ERP Integration

An ERP (Enterprise Resource Planning) system helps manage back-office operations such as inventory, procurement, finance, and supply chain.

Benefits:

  • Real-time inventory sync to prevent overselling or stockouts.
  • Automated order processing from Magento to ERP.
  • Financial tracking with synced invoices and payments.

💡 Popular ERP systems for Magento: SAP, Odoo, Microsoft Dynamics, Oracle NetSuite.

3. Magento + CRM Integration

A CRM (Customer Relationship Management) system helps businesses manage leads, customer data, and sales pipelines.

Benefits:

  • 360° customer view with purchase history, preferences, and interactions.
  • Personalized marketing campaigns based on customer behavior.
  • Improved customer support with unified data across channels.

💡 Popular CRMs for Magento: Zoho CRM, Salesforce, HubSpot, SugarCRM.

4. Magento + Accounting & Finance Tools

Accounting integrations ensure smooth financial management.

  • Automatic syncing of invoices, taxes, and refunds with tools like QuickBooks or Xero.
  • Accurate tax compliance with integrations like Avalara or TaxJar.
  • Simplified bookkeeping and financial reporting.

5. Magento + Marketing Automation Tools

Enhance customer engagement and retention by connecting Magento with marketing platforms.

  • Email automation (Mailchimp, Klaviyo, Zoho Campaigns).
  • Retargeting campaigns via Facebook Pixel or Google Ads.
  • Customer segmentation and loyalty programs for repeat sales.

6. Magento + Shipping & Logistics Solutions

Seamless delivery is a major factor in customer satisfaction.

  • Integrations with FedEx, UPS, DHL, ShipStation for automated label printing.
  • Real-time shipping rates displayed at checkout.
  • Shipment tracking updates synced with customer accounts.

7. Magento + Analytics & BI Tools

Better decisions come from better insights.

  • Google Analytics / GA4 for traffic and behavior insights.
  • BI tools like Power BI or Tableau for advanced sales and customer reports.
  • Magento Business Intelligence for built-in analytics.

8. How to Integrate Magento with ERP, CRM, and Other Tools

  • APIs (Application Programming Interfaces): Magento’s REST and GraphQL APIs enable custom integrations.
  • Middleware Solutions: Tools like Mulesoft, Dell Boomi, or Zapier connect Magento with multiple systems.
  • Pre-built Extensions: Many Magento marketplace extensions simplify integrations.
  • Custom Development: For unique workflows, custom-built connectors can be developed.

Conclusion

Integrating Magento with ERP, CRM, and other essential business tools isn’t just a convenience — it’s a necessity for scaling an e-commerce business. Whether it’s real-time inventory updates, personalized customer experiences, or seamless order fulfillment, these integrations allow you to run your business more efficiently and competitively.

Investing in the right integrations today means faster growth, fewer errors, and happier customers tomorrow.

Scroll to Top